Biography Janine Prins & Nyke Winkler Prins

Janine Prins & Nynke Winkler Prins first collaborated in 2003 at the Utrecht School of the Arts (HKU) when a need appeared for a combined education in Arts and the Media. Since then they team up with their knowledge in film, culture and visual art.

Janine Prins received her MA in Visual Anthropology at Leiden University (1986) and became a documentary filmmaker at the National Film and Television School in the UK (1994). She works as independent filmmaker and senior lecturer Art & Economics. Her filmwork has been shown at various filmfestivals and been broadcast on tv-channels in Europe. The latest project she embarked  on was Expeditie Europa a weblog-roadmovie.

Nynke Winkler Prins received her MA in Modern Art and Iconology at Utrecht University (2001) after having collected a teaching degree in history (1996).Currently she works at Stenden University (formerly CHN) as lecturer Contemporary Visual Art at the department Media and Entertainment Management. As a freelancer she has a wide experience in both the media and arts sector. PS: the above Prins’s are kindred spirits, not blood related.

Godard and the Wheel

As a filmmaker Janine is shocked that young adults cannot ‘read’ Godard-ian moviemaking anymore. Nynke has to explain her students the many layers hidden in MTV-clips or advertising. Visuals are extremely present in society so, why do we allow visual literacy to erode and what can we do about that?

The workshop will show a variety of visual examples that they use in their teaching environments to surprise and enlighten the future generation of image makers and users. Unfortunally they need to reinvent the wheel fitst in order to be able to play with conventions and expand visual grammar in a meaningful way.
